Day 1: Arrival in Guwahati

Welcome to the Gateway of Northeast

Arrive at Lokpriya Gopinath Bordoloi International Airport, Guwahati. Explore the city.

Airport Pickup (As per flight schedule)

Meet and greet by TravelTaxi representative.

Visit Kamakhya Temple (02:00 PM - 04:00 PM)

Explore one of the most significant Shakti Peethas. Time: 2 Hours

Brahmaputra River Cruise (05:00 PM - 06:30 PM)

Enjoy a scenic evening cruise. Time: 1.5 Hours

Day 2: Guwahati to Kaziranga National Park (230 km) By Road 5 Hours

Journey to Rhino Land

Travel to UNESCO World Heritage Site, Kaziranga National Park.

Drive to Kaziranga (08:00 AM - 01:00 PM)

Scenic journey through Assam's countryside. Time: 5 Hours

Afternoon Jeep Safari (03:00 PM - 06:00 PM)

First wildlife spotting experience. Time: 3 Hours

Day 3: Kaziranga National Park

Wildlife Safari Adventure

Full day exploring Kaziranga's diverse ecosystem.

Early Morning Elephant Safari (05:30 AM - 07:30 AM)

Unique perspective of the park's wildlife. Time: 2 Hours

Visit Tea Garden (10:00 AM - 12:00 PM)

Tour a nearby tea estate, learn about tea production. Time: 2 Hours

Afternoon Jeep Safari (02:30 PM - 05:30 PM)

Another opportunity for wildlife spotting. Time: 3 Hours

Day 4: Kaziranga to Jorhat (110 km) By Road 3 Hours

Tea Capital of Assam

Travel to Jorhat, known for its tea estates.

Drive to Jorhat (09:00 AM - 12:00 PM)

Journey through Assam's tea country. Time: 3 Hours

Tea Estate Tour (02:00 PM - 05:00 PM)

Visit a famous tea garden, learn about tea processing. Time: 3 Hours

Tea Tasting Session (05:30 PM - 06:30 PM)

Sample various Assam tea varieties. Time: 1 Hour

Day 5: Jorhat to Majuli (20 km + Ferry) By Road 1 Hour + Ferry 1 Hour

World's Largest River Island

Travel to Majuli, a hub of Assamese culture and biodiversity.

Drive to Nimati Ghat (09:00 AM - 10:00 AM)

Short drive to the ferry point. Time: 1 Hour

Ferry to Majuli (10:30 AM - 11:30 AM)

Picturesque river crossing. Time: 1 Hour

Satras Visit (02:00 PM - 05:00 PM)

Explore Vaishnavite monasteries. Time: 3 Hours

Day 6: Majuli Island Exploration

Immerse in Island Culture

Discover the unique traditions and ecology of Majuli.

Mask Making Workshop (09:00 AM - 11:00 AM)

Learn traditional Assamese mask making. Time: 2 Hours

Mishing Village Visit (11:30 AM - 01:30 PM)

Experience the lifestyle of Mishing tribe. Time: 2 Hours

Birdwatching Tour (03:00 PM - 05:30 PM)

Observe Majuli's diverse avian life. Time: 2.5 Hours

Day 7: Majuli to Sivasagar (100 km + Ferry) By Ferry 1 Hour + Road 3 Hours

Ancient Ahom Kingdom

Explore the historical capital of the Ahom Dynasty.

Ferry to Nimati Ghat (08:00 AM - 09:00 AM)

Morning river crossing. Time: 1 Hour

Drive to Sivasagar (09:30 AM - 12:30 PM)

Journey through Assam's historic heartland. Time: 3 Hours

Sivasagar Sightseeing (02:00 PM - 06:00 PM)

Visit Rang Ghar, Talatal Ghar, and Shiva Dol. Time: 4 Hours

Day 8: Sivasagar to Gibbon Wildlife Sanctuary (60 km) By Road 2 Hours

Home of the Hoolock Gibbon

Visit India's only ape species in their natural habitat.

Drive to Gibbon Sanctuary (08:00 AM - 10:00 AM)

Short journey to the sanctuary. Time: 2 Hours

Gibbon Sanctuary Trek (10:30 AM - 01:30 PM)

Guided walk to spot Hoolock Gibbons. Time: 3 Hours

Afternoon Nature Walk (03:00 PM - 05:00 PM)

Explore the diverse flora of the sanctuary. Time: 2 Hours

Day 9: Gibbon Sanctuary to Dibrugarh (50 km) By Road 1.5 Hours, Departure

Tea City and Departure

Visit Dibrugarh, another tea hub of Assam, before departure.

Morning Gibbon Spotting (06:00 AM - 08:00 AM)

Last chance to see gibbons. Time: 2 Hours

Drive to Dibrugarh (09:30 AM - 11:00 AM)

Journey to Dibrugarh. Time: 1.5 Hours

Tea Factory Visit (If time permits) (11:30 AM - 01:00 PM)

Quick tour of a tea factory. Time: 1.5 Hours

Transfer to Dibrugarh Airport (As per flight schedule)

Departure transfer.
